About this school
Buxton Community School is a secondary academy in Buxton. It teaches children aged 11 to 18 and has 954 pupils on roll.
You can read Ofsted's latest judgement for the school below. Where the Department for Education has published them, its results and pupil characteristics appear below. Numbers and a report only go so far, so visit in person before you apply.
Ofsted judgement
Confirmed by a short inspection, not a full one
Ofsted's most recent visit was a short inspection on 29 January 2020, where inspectors confirmed the school remains Good. The school's last full inspection took place before September 2019, so its area grades are not part of Ofsted's current published data. Older reports are on the school's Ofsted page.
This inspection took place when the school was registered as Buxton Community School (URN 112970).
Exam results
Key stage 4 (GCSEs)
| Measure | 2023/24 | 2024/25 |
|---|---|---|
| Pupils at the end of key stage 4 | 182 | 192 |
| Attainment 8 score | 40.4 | 41.6 |
| Progress 8 score | -0.47 -0.68 to -0.26 | - |
| Grade 5 or above in English and maths | 30.2% | 34.9% |
| Grade 4 or above in English and maths | 56.6% | 47.4% |
| Entered the English Baccalaureate | 9.3% | 8.9% |
| English Baccalaureate average point score | 3.4 | 3.5 |
Progress 8 is paused nationally for the 2024/25 and 2025/26 school years. Those pupils sat no key stage 2 tests during the Covid pandemic, so there is no starting point to measure progress from. A blank figure here is not missing school data.

How Buxton Community School compares
Buxton Community School ranked 31st of 45 secondary schools in Derbyshire for Attainment 8 in 2024/25. Its Attainment 8 score was higher than 44% of England secondary schools that published results in 2024/25. Its absence rate was lower than 11% of England schools in 2024/25.
| School | Attainment 8 (2024/25) | Absence | FSM (6 years) | Pupils | Distance |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| This school | 41.6 | 9% | 29.6% | 954 | — |
| St Thomas More Catholic Voluntary Academy | 49.5 | 8.3% | 30.8% | 407 | 0.9 miles |
| Chapel-en-le-Frith High School | 43.8 | 7.9% | 24.6% | 941 | 4.7 miles |
| New Mills School | 44.5 | 8.1% | 28.4% | 692 | 8.6 miles |
| Tytherington School | 50.1 | 6.6% | 18.7% | 1,421 | 8.6 miles |
| The Macclesfield Academy | 42.7 | 8.8% | 28% | 614 | 8.9 miles |
Results reflect each school's cohort as much as its teaching, and free school meals share is context, not a judgement. Small gaps between neighbouring schools are rarely meaningful on their own.
